Yahoo and any Exchange Activesync accounts that you setup on the iPhone will do push (assuming Push is turned on in iPhone settings). To get Gmail push (mail/contacts/calendars) you do so by setting it up as an Exchange account. Instructions here: http://www.google.com/support/mobile/bin/answer.py?answer=138740&topic=14252
